当前位置:首页 > 难题解决 > 正文

解密round函数的用法(深入理解round函数的功能和应用)

简介在编程领域中,数学函数是非常重要的工具之一。而其中的round函数作为常用的数学函数之一,在数据处理和四舍五入操作中起着重要的作...

在编程领域中,数学函数是非常重要的工具之一。而其中的round函数作为常用的数学函数之一,在数据处理和四舍五入操作中起着重要的作用。本文将围绕round函数展开,深入探讨其功能和应用。

解密round函数的用法(深入理解round函数的功能和应用)  第1张

一、基本概念:了解round函数的定义和作用

二、参数详解:探究round函数的参数意义和用法

三、基本舍入规则:详细了解round函数的舍入规则

四、向上舍入:学习如何使用round函数进行向上舍入操作

五、向下舍入:学习如何使用round函数进行向下舍入操作

六、银行家舍入规则:揭秘银行家舍入规则的实现方式

七、舍入误差:分析round函数可能存在的舍入误差问题

八、浮点数精度问题:深入探讨浮点数在round函数中可能带来的精度问题

九、多种进位方式:介绍其他常见的进位方式及其使用场景

十、自定义舍入规则:讲解如何利用round函数实现自定义的舍入方式

十一、示例应用:通过实际案例展示round函数的实际应用场景

十二、小数位数控制:教授如何利用round函数控制小数位数的方法

十三、round函数和其他数学函数的配合使用:介绍round函数与其他数学函数的组合使用技巧

十四、常见错误使用:列举常见的使用错误和建议的正确做法

十五、回顾round函数的重要性和应用技巧

通过本文的深入解析,相信读者对round函数的功能和应用已经有了更加全面的了解。无论是进行基本的四舍五入操作,还是实现自定义的舍入规则,round函数都能在编程中发挥重要作用。合理运用round函数,可以使得数据处理更加准确、精确,提高程序的可靠性和稳定性。掌握和熟练运用round函数是每个程序员都应该具备的基本技能之一。

深入了解Python中的round函数

在Python编程中,我们经常需要对数字进行舍入操作。而在Python内置的数学函数中,round函数是一个非常重要且常用的函数,它可以用于对数字进行四舍五入。但实际上,round函数的功能远不止于此,它还可以通过参数的设置来实现不同的舍入方式。本文将带您深入了解Python中的round函数,以及如何使用该函数来精确控制数字的舍入方式。

基本用法——舍入到整数

1.使用round函数将浮点数舍入为最接近的整数。

2.round函数的基本语法是round(number,ndigits),其中number是要进行舍入操作的数字,ndigits是要保留的小数位数。

向上舍入——进位取整

1.在默认情况下,当小数部分大于等于0.5时,round函数会向上舍入。

2.通过将ndigits设置为负数,可以实现将数字进位到整数、十位、百位等。

向下舍入——舍去小数部分

1.当小数部分小于0.5时,round函数会向下舍入。

2.通过将ndigits设置为负数,可以实现将数字舍去小数部分,保留整数、十位、百位等。

四舍五入——标准的四舍五入操作

1.当小数部分小于0.5时,round函数向下舍入;当小数部分大于等于0.5时,round函数向上舍入。

2.通过将ndigits设置为正数,可以实现四舍五入到指定的小数位数。

精确的小数舍入——精确控制数字的舍入方式

1.round函数在默认情况下是采用“银行家舍入法”进行舍入。

2.可以通过在ndigits参数中传递一个负数来指定不同的舍入方式,例如ROUND_UP(向上舍入)、ROUND_DOWN(向下舍入)。

处理特殊情况——当小数部分恰好等于0.5时

1.当小数部分恰好等于0.5时,round函数会根据整数部分的奇偶性进行舍入。

2.这种特殊情况可以通过将ndigits设置为负数来解决。

舍入误差——浮点数运算的陷阱

1.在进行浮点数运算时,由于计算机内部存储浮点数的方式,可能会导致舍入误差。

2.round函数无法解决舍入误差问题,需要额外的处理方法,例如使用decimal模块进行精确计算。

其他参数设置——掌握更多舍入方式

1.round函数还可以通过设置其他参数来控制舍入方式,例如ROUND_CEILING(向正无穷大舍入)和ROUND_FLOOR(向负无穷大舍入)。

2.通过了解这些参数的功能和使用方法,可以实现更多灵活的舍入操作。

使用实例——应用场景与案例分析

1.通过一些实际应用场景和案例分析,深入理解round函数的使用方法。

2.在金融领域中进行货币计算时,精确的舍入方式非常重要。

注意事项——避免舍入带来的误差

1.在使用round函数进行舍入操作时,需要注意潜在的舍入误差问题。

2.了解round函数的局限性,并学会合理选择舍入方式,可以避免不必要的计算误差。

通过本文的介绍,我们了解了Python中round函数的基本用法,以及如何通过设置参数来实现不同的舍入方式。掌握round函数的正确使用方法,可以在数字处理和计算中实现更精确的结果。但同时也需要注意舍入误差带来的影响,在特定的场景中选择适合的舍入方式来避免误差。无论是进行货币计算还是科学计算,round函数都是非常实用的工具。

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 3561739510@qq.com 举报,一经查实,本站将立刻删除。